Several paid and free apps (e.g., "Transistor Database," "Electronics ToolKit") have digitized old Towers and ECG databases. These are excellent for fieldwork. Search for "all transistor equivalent book app" in your app store.

Several printed guides became industry standards over the last few decades. If you are looking to buy a physical book for your workshop, keep an eye out for these renowned titles: 1. The ECA Electronic Semiconductor Guides
